The South Coast of Sri Lanka has been guarded by Galle Fort for more than 500 years. The UNESCO World Heritage Site is heaven for photographers and tourists alike. After the destruction of the Galle International Cricket Ground in the 2004 Tsunami, it was rebuilt with funds from cricket bowling spin legend Shane Warne. Today the ramparts are frequented by young people playing social cricket using timber palings and tennis balls, morning and evening joggers and group exercise classes. The romantics flock to the west facing ramparts to view sunsets daily.
